I’m so pleased to share my conversation with Dr Sarah Hill, the author of the books How The Pill Changes Everything: Your Brain on Birth Control and The Period Brain: The New Science of the Luteal Phase and How To Thrive Through It on today’s episode of Period Story. 


In this episode, Dr Sarah shares: 


  • Why her experience as a psychologist led her to write two books on the effects of women’s cycling hormones and the brain
  • Her thoughts on biological essentialism and how our biology, including our hormones, influences what we do 
  • Why progesterone is underrated, including the amazing fact that our peak progesterone levels are up to 250 times higher than our peak oestrogen levels
  • Why we need to eat more in the second half of our menstrual cycle 
  • Why PMS is not a pathological condition, but an inevitable consequence of experiencing hormonal changes in a world that wasn’t created with female bodies in mind
  • What the vagus nerve is and how vagal nerve stimulation can be a helpful treatment in decreasing the symptomology of PMDD, perimenopause, and heavy menstrual bleeding
  • And of course, the story of her first period 


Dr Sarah says that it’s important to learn to listen to your body and trust what it’s telling you, so you believe your body.
